摘要:
学习ASP.Net已经有一段时间了,但一直搞不清楚C#中的构造函数到底是什么,今天在写代码的时候突然明白了构造函数是什么,所以特地写在这里,以便以后温习,同时也将我的理解与各位园友分享. 一,定义:构造函数是一种特殊的方法,它在类的每个实例创建的时候执行. 二,作用:用于初始化类实例的状态. 三,分类: 1,实例构造函数:a,不带参数的构造函数;b,带参数的构造函数;c,默认构造函数(如果在类的声明中没有显示地提供实例构造函数,那么编译器会提供一个隐式的默认构造函数) 2,静态构造函数. 四,带参数的构造函数实例: class Class1{ int Id; stri... 阅读全文